    Who is Dr. Garland, Hematology / Oncology Specialist in Tucson, AZ?

    Dr. Linda Garland, MD is a Hematology / Oncology Specialist, who primarily practices in Tucson, AZ with 2 additional practice locations. She has been practicing for over 31 years and is board certified. Dr. Garland completed her residency at Univ Of S Fl Coll Of Med, Hematology/Oncology James A Haley Vet Hosp, Internal Medicine. Dr. Garland is fluent in English,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Garland’s practice accepts Cigna, Medicaid, Medicare, UnitedHealthcare and other major insurance plans.     Is this Dr. Linda Garland aff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Garland is affiliated with Banner - University Medical Center Tucson which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
